The main thing is you need to anticipate on what your opponent throws at you. If you are using my surge deck for example and your opponent starts with
a one delay card and 3 hp like hatchet tiamat predator etc. you got low chance of surviving so if you got alot of decks starting with one delay cards put in EMP's
because they together with atlas kill all those insanely strong opening cards (tiamat. predator, hatchet etc.) if you are facing alot of slow roll decks like pumm pool azure reapers wall stall, you wanna use more cannon walker (siege+anti air) Also, The surge deck i posted is mainly a strike deck.
